I had no issues with RE7 on SteamOS through Bazzite, until the very end of the game. I used max settings (no ray tracing) and never dropped below 240fps (I used vsync to cap to my monitor's refresh rate.)
Here is a summary of the issue I encountered, I'll try to keep this as spoiler free as possible
Basically, the game was great, but when I beat the game it felt like it just kind of ended abruptly, so I thought I should beat it again and go for the other ending (it has a moment where you make a major decision that changes the ending.) Well, I beat it again, and once again it just ended. Final boss defeated, screen goes black, RE7 logo appears, roll credits. Well, I decided to look up some stuff online about the game, and that's when I saw an ending to the game that I never got. I looked and looked for anyone else with this issue and I couldn't find anything on it, I decided to try different proton versions (GE and Experimental) but both did the same thing. Normally the screen goes black, then a cutscene plays, then the main credits roll. But try as I might, I could not get this to happen. I eventually tried it on my Windows 10 install, and sure enough, both save files gave me both endings perfectly. So I'm not sure why this was happening, but I wanted to document it here for other people to see just in case. I also will mention that I got the steam achievements for getting both endings, even though I didn't actually see them on my screen. So if you don't mind checking YouTube for the endings, then this plays great on Linux. But if you do mind, maybe have a Windows install ready just in case you run into the same issue I did.

You have to use proton GE otherwise the cutscenes won't load properly. Also don't lock your framerate in the ingame settings if the game has a slowdown and goes under the framerate limit you set the game will run into slowmotion permanently. Use a startup command to limit the framerate.
